Subject: Memtrace cut-over complete

Team,

Cut-over to Memtrace v2 for GPU memory profiling finished last night. Old v1 agents are disabled; any tickets referencing v1 dashboards should be closed as resolved-by-migration. Sampling overhead is now under 2% and allocation traces include kernel names. Known gap: profiles older than 30 days were not migrated. Point customers at the v2 docs for setup questions. For reference when troubleshooting, the agent now runs with the following configuration.

settings of bagaf-bawip:
[aldax]
port = 5000
region = south-4
host = aldax.brasklabs.corp
team = brivan
timeout_ms = 2000
retries = 2

**Onboarding note — Nimbuswell session-token refresh bug.** Context for the sync: tokens refreshed within 30 seconds of expiry occasionally return the old token, logging users out mid-session. Affects roughly 0.4% of refreshes, mobile clients hit hardest. Workaround shipped: clients retry once on 401. Real fix (server-side refresh mutex) lands next sprint. New folks: don't chase individual logout reports; dedupe against the tracking issue. Repro steps, token lifecycle diagram, and current mitigation status are all kept on the internal bug page.

dashboard of yagep-tajop = https://jira.tolvaqsys.internal/browse/pages/pages/browse

**After-Hours Server Room Access.** Reception staff at Tarnwell House should not admit anyone to the Level B server room after 19:00 without a pre-approved access ticket from the Corvane IT duty manager. Check the visitor's name against the after-hours roster, log their arrival time, and remind them that food and drink are prohibited inside. Escort is required for all non-IT personnel. Once the ticket is verified, release the inner door for them using the access code below.

door code, kadup-hahap: bdg-CLLJDL-16701731